Thank you for participating in FSMB's 2024 Annual Meeting, The Science of Sound Decisions, held in Nashville, TN.  For three days, nearly 600 attendees came together to learn, engage, and discuss the current and future challenges facing medical regulators. Attendees learned via live presentations, workshops and role-specific forums on a wide range of topics important to medical regulation, and they built connections with colleagues both nationally and internationally.  Additional highlights included record-breaking attendance, 21 participating exhibitors, 26 poster presenters, and many opportunities for attendees to connect outside of educational sessions.

Select presentations from FSMB's 2024 Annual Meeting are now available for viewing as on-demand activities. Topics presented during this year's meeting include an overview of the current legislative landscape as it relates to physician workforce; applying a trauma-informed approach to errant licensees; addressing sexual misconduct and opioid misprescribing; working prescribing cases backwards; promoting an interdisciplinary team based approach to medical regulation; and more!

Not all recorded presentations are available for CME credit. Course titles notated with astericks (**) have been accredited for Continuing Medical Education (CME) credit. Presentations will be available on this platform through April 20, 2025.
